I find that I need to go into the 3DX config window and set the mode to 'screen' and auto-regen to 'on' for every file I open, every time I open it. This is a bit of a hassle.

I am using a Spacemouse Plus serial with 3Dxware V 5.9.2 and Autocad plugin V3.2.8 (R16), both of which are the latest version I can use.

A note on the plug in, the download is labeled "
3DxAutoCAD16_v3-2-9_win32.exe" but it installs V3.2.8.

I am wonder if buying a current USB Navigator or Explorer eliminates this problem.

In a previous post in the Application support forum, I mentioned that it would be an incredible improvment if the "3dmotion" commands issued by the controller were omitted from Autocad's command history, they way Autocad's mouse pan and zoom commands are. This would allow the redo last command to ignore the 3Dx movement, and make undos more efficient.

Unfortunately the 2 settings you mentioned couldn't be saved by our plug-in, as they are internal AutoCAD settings. You can surely find a solution as AutoCAD is a highly customizable software.

If you would buy a new device, you will be able to use the new software releases for our devices.

The omission of navigation commands is an issue which we would analyse.
